Abstract is: Macaranga tanarius is a plant found in South East Asia, Thailand, Papua New Guinea, South China, Taiwan, and eastern Australia. It is commonly seen as a pioneer species in disturbed rainforest areas. Easily recognised for the round veiny leaves. In Australia it naturally occurs from the Richmond River, New South Wales to Cooktown in tropical Queensland. Some of the many common names include parasol leaf tree, blush macaranga, nasturtium tree, David's heart and heart leaf.
